The Wright & McGill Qwik Drop Non-Toxic Jumbo Shot Refill – Size 2.5 mm is a popular choice for fly tying and fishing applications. Here’s what you need to know:

Key Features:
– Non-Toxic Material – Safe for the environment and complies with fishing regulations in most areas.
– Jumbo Shot Size (2.5 mm) – Ideal for adding weight to nymphs, wet flies, or other patterns where subtle but effective weighting is needed.
– Easy to Use – The split-shot design allows for quick attachment and removal without damaging tippet or leader material.
– Refill Pack – Comes in a convenient refill pack to replenish your stock.

Common Uses in Fly Tying:
– Weighting Nymphs & Wet Flies – Helps flies sink faster in the water column.
– Adjusting Depth – Can be pinched onto the leader above the fly for depth control.
– Substitute for Bead Heads – Can be used as an alternative to brass or tungsten beads.

Pros:
✅ Environmentally friendly
✅ Easy to apply and remove
✅ Versatile for different fly patterns

Cons:
❌ Not as dense as tungsten, so may require more shot for deep presentations.
❌ Some anglers prefer molded weights for a sleeker profile.

Alternatives:
– Tungsten Putty or Beads – More compact weight but less adjustable.
– Traditional Split Shot (Lead-Free) – Similar function but may not be as easy to reposition.

It looks like you’re referring to a vintage NOS (New Old Stock) Scientific Anglers Inc. floating fly line, specifically the L-6-F Green, 25-yard model. Here’s some helpful information about this item:

Key Details:
– Brand: Scientific Anglers (a well-respected name in fly fishing, now owned by Orvis).
– Model: L-6-F (likely indicating line weight 6, floating F).

– Color: Green.
– Length: 25 yards (shorter than modern fly lines, which are typically 90 feet/30 yards).
– Condition: NOS (New Old Stock) means it’s unused but may be decades old.

Vintage Significance:
– Scientific Anglers was a pioneer in synthetic fly lines (post-silk era).
– Early plastic-coated lines (like this one) were innovations in the mid-20th century.
– The 25-yard length suggests it may date back to the 1960s–1980s, as modern lines are longer.

Collectibility & Use:
– Collectors: Vintage fly fishing gear has a niche market, especially unused NOS items.
– Usability: If stored properly, it might still be fishable, but plastic coatings can degrade over time (check for stiffness or cracking).
– Compatibility: Designed for older reels with smaller arbors; may not perform well on modern large-arbor reels.

Potential Value:
– If sealed/unused, it could appeal to collectors ($20–$50+ depending on demand).
– For practical use, modern floating lines (like SA’s current Mastery Series) outperform vintage ones.
